# SubImageInfo - [Overview](#section1046388078165636) - [Summary](#section686124385165636) - [Data Fields](#pub-attribs) - [Details](#section418259339165636) - [Field](#section1581362409165636) - [dataLength](#a6a56c46ceb0f503a7b1c3c70276a84ac) - [format](#a1ac1278b26a2e7a99b71d302c9c6ed14) - [height](#a81833417dd54630e8d6ce888e2bcebaf) - [rotate](#a101a202043f054757b7b24ff48cb1095) - [thumbnail](#a27cce274c2816cd851be6eb21b2d6324) - [width](#aef3b2ab41d5ff1e928b02fbba76fef36) ## **Overview** **Related Modules:** [Format](Format.md) **Description:** Defines image information. **Since:** 1.0 **Version:** 1.0 ## **Summary** ## Data Fields

Variable Name

Description

format

CodecFormat

width

uint16_t

height

uint16_t

rotate

uint32_t

dataLength

uint32_t

thumbnail

bool

## **Details** ## **Field ** ## dataLength ``` uint32_t SubImageInfo::dataLength ``` **Description:** Image size ## format ``` [CodecFormat](Format.md#gaf7ed135f15d4b218d41705bac0122ba7) SubImageInfo::format ``` **Description:** Image encoding format. For details, see [CodecFormat](Format.md#gaf7ed135f15d4b218d41705bac0122ba7). ## height ``` uint16_t SubImageInfo::height ``` **Description:** Height, in pixels ## rotate ``` uint32_t SubImageInfo::rotate ``` **Description:** Image rotation angle. The value can be **90**, **180**, or **270**. The default value is **0**. ## thumbnail ``` bool SubImageInfo::thumbnail ``` **Description:** Thumbnail flag ## width ``` uint16_t SubImageInfo::width ``` **Description:** Width, in pixels